Learn how to create photorealistic curtain material in Corona Renderer and V-Ray for 3ds max. Creating materials is one of the most important parts of rendering architectural visualizations.

I'm not really into archviz in the traditional sense, and my software is Blender using it's Cycles engine. Just to set the background. When you used your finger, you're showing subsurface scattering rather than the translucency. A piece of translucent paper would have been better. Translucency (in Cycles) is nothing more than simple Diffuse shader for backfacing faces, and it makes more sense for thin geometry (I use thin curtains). In Cycles, SSS doesn't work for thin geometry, and for thick geometry it lights up the backside but light doesn't pass through it. Its shadow is solid, and surface don't re-emit light. For closeups of thin geometry with a "hole pattern" in the texture, you may want to make holes solid based on viewing angle to make up for lack of thickness. Normally, I let the Diffuse get the texture color, while Translucency gets a darker and more saturated version, depending on the "thickness" of the material. As light passes through more material, it's absorption color gets more and more picked up with distance traveled - so darker and more saturated. There shouldn't be a reason for back and front facing faces to receive different treatment. Except IOR may need to be inverted for the back face, depends on the implementation. Test this on a solid black curtain with fresnel glossy. If both sides go reflecting at glancing angles, you're okay. If you get snells window on the back side, IOR needs to be inverted. If you use bump mapping, you may want to check bump behaves correctly on both sides and make up for it if it don't. The setup I guess is okay for simple cotton based curtains, but for some fabrics you may need to think differently: Velvet, velveteen, and directional napped fabrics can be a nightmare even on diffuse. I'm unable to simulate nap direction in Cycles, not sure how good Corona/V-Ray are. Silk may require double anisotropic glossy with angles as specified in the weave pattern. I tend to use Askhimin-Shirley distribution for this rather than GGX. Polyester curtains may require rough refraction in a special way. For thin geometry I use incoming normal to prevent any light bending while roughness still works. We don't have light groups/lists or light exclusion in Cycles, so there are some Corona/V-Ray lighting tricks that are completely unavailable for us atm.
